Decision model

session-optimizer is currently maintained by @cdeust. Changes are proposed through GitHub issues and pull requests. The maintainer considers user impact, compatibility, test evidence, security, maintenance cost, and the published roadmap, then records acceptance or rejection on the pull request. Larger changes begin with an issue so alternatives can be evaluated before code is written.

Disagreement is resolved with reproducible evidence and documented trade-offs. When evidence is insufficient, the smallest reversible change wins or the proposal remains open until the missing evidence exists.

Roles and responsibilities

  • Maintainer — triages issues, reviews and merges changes, manages releases, repository settings, security advisories, and the roadmap.
  • Contributor — proposes focused changes, follows the testing policy, responds to review, and reports conflicts of interest.
  • Security reporter — uses the private channel, preserves confidentiality during coordination, and supplies enough evidence to reproduce the issue.

There is no separate committer, security team, or release-manager role today. New maintainers are appointed in a public governance pull request after a sustained record of technically sound and respectful contributions.

Records

Implementation decisions live in pull requests; user-visible changes in CHANGELOG.md; security handling in private advisories and the eventual release notes; priorities in docs/ROADMAP.md; and governance changes in this document's history.

Continuity of access

The project can continue without credentials held by the current maintainer. Its complete source, history, tests, marketplace manifests, release workflow, and documentation are public under MIT. A successor can fork the repository, enable Issues, accept pull requests into the fork, and publish a tagged release through the committed workflow under the fork's own GitHub OIDC identity. No original signing key, package-registry token, domain, private dependency, or legal assignment is required. Users can install from the successor's public repository and marketplace URL.

This provides the three OpenSSF continuity capabilities within a week: create and close issues on the continuation repository, accept proposed changes, and release a version. Past releases remain independently verifiable through their published checksums and attestations. The procedure is:

  1. fork the complete public repository under the successor's account or organization and enable its issue tracker;
  2. publish a continuity notice naming the former repository and the new canonical URL;
  3. accept changes through the unchanged CI-gated pull-request process; and
  4. create a semantic-version tag, let the committed release workflow attest the artifacts under the fork identity, and publish the new install URL.

As verified on 2026-08-03, @cdeust remains the only administrator of the current GitHub repository. That makes the bus factor 1 and means its original URL and listings cannot be transferred without the account; it does not make the MIT-licensed project results or their issue/change/release process non-continuable. Adding a second trusted maintainer is still the preferred way to preserve the existing identity with even less interruption.

Contribution licensing

Contributions are accepted under the MIT license. No CLA or DCO sign-off is required today; adopting either requires a governance pull request explaining the need and migration impact.
